Abstract

The present invention is a kind of Large-Span Cantilever assembly steel bridge rod piece, including main bearing member and secondary primary structure member;Main bearing member is connected by the way of being fixedly connected with secondary primary structure member, and main part of the force meets main structure force request, and secondary part of the force meets construction hoisting and operation tool car walking requires, while meeting the welding requirements of built-in fitting.The present invention sufficiently combines design, construction, operation, management, and main part of the force is the stress main body of structure, and secondary primary structure member is the function body of construction and operation curing period.The design can reduce the damages of the site weldings to main bearing member such as the built-in fittings such as construction equipment and illumination, the guardrail of operation phase of construction time to greatest extent.Compared with prior art, rod piece of the invention construction fully considers structure design, construction, operation management life cycle management.The safety and reliability of increased structure improves the durability of structure.

Background technique
Long-span steel arch bridge or steel truss girder bridge generally use the construction method of free cantilever erection, and loop wheel machine is usually wanted in work progress It walks on main arch or main truss chord member.After construction, on main arch or main truss chord member to need that tool car is arranged convenient for conserving. Meanwhile in order to meet the requirement such as landscape, health monitoring, built-in fitting is welded, in structure inevitably to install Landscape Lamp Or sensor etc..If these constructions and the built-in fitting of operation phase are directly welded on the main plate of steel construction, will necessarily be right Steel construction base material generates damage, causes stress raisers.In addition, previous construction hoist track needs after the completion of construction It is cut off using thermal cutting technique in building site.The steel plate stress of LARGE SPAN STEEL BRIDGE is larger, when these stress concentration points and thermal cutting Heat affecting can become the security risk of structure.If built-in fitting is welded at assembled scene, steel construction base material can be also destroyed Coating influences the durability of structure.

A kind of Large-Span Cantilever assembly steel bridge rod piece, it is characterised in that the Large-Span Cantilever assembly steel bridge rod piece include mainly by Power component and secondary primary structure member, the main bearing member and secondary primary structure member are arranged parallel, and along rod length side To extension, and secondary primary structure member is connected by the way of being fixedly connected with main bearing member, and main part of the force meets master The requirement of body structure stress, secondary part of the force meets construction hoisting and operation tool car walking requires, while meeting built-in fitting Welding requirements.
In general, main bearing member is using being rectangle, polygon, circular cross-section or truss, secondary part of the force is used I-shaped, inverted T-shaped, π tee section, the connection of main member and secondary member is using welding, and weld seam should detect a flaw to meet Secondary primary structure member is reliably connected during bridge operation with main bearing member, and secondary primary structure member is as main stress The supplement of component, reduces the stress of main bearing member, and the sectional area of secondary primary structure member is about main bearing member sectional area 3% ~ 7%, therefore the stress that can reduce main bearing member is about 3% ~ 7%.
Further, secondary primary structure member is used for the Crane Rail of Construction crane, runs the walking track of tool car, simultaneously Built-in fitting welding as affiliated facility.Main bearing member and secondary primary structure member should be completed to connect into steel construction processing factory One entirety, and unify coating in factory, it needs after lifting construction and operation phase affiliated facility welding to secondary at the scene The coating damaged portion of primary structure member is repaired, need to be using reliably to the secondary member of the tool car track as the operation phase Measure (such as oiling) prevents secondary primary structure member from corroding.
The main bearing member should ensure that and be not counted in it to main stress using secondary primary structure member as load Meet structure under the premise of the bearing capacity contribution of component in the safety for constructing and runing the phase.
The secondary primary structure member should ensure that it meets the safety under the action of construction and operation load.
The main bearing member and secondary primary structure member should be welded to connect in steel construction processing factory, to guarantee to connect Connect quality.
The main bearing member and secondary primary structure member need to carry out unified coating in factory after completing connection, existing The coating damaged portion to secondary member is needed to repair after field lifting construction and operation phase affiliated facility welding, to work It need to prevent secondary member from corroding using reliably measure (such as oiling) to run the secondary member of the tool car track of phase.
Specifically, the rod piece is the main truss top boom of steel truss girder bridge, and main bearing member is rectangular section, by four pieces of bands There is the plate put more energy into be welded, secondary primary structure member uses π shape section, is welded on the top plate of main bearing member, constructs The loop wheel machine used in the process is walked on rod piece using the secondary primary structure member of rod piece as track;Safety in work progress is anti- Guard rail rod, construction monitoring foil gauge are welded on secondary primary structure member.
Further, to the end of all constructions and after all Accessory Members weld, secondary primary structure member is carried out Coating reparation, it is ensured that it is not corroded in the operation phase.
Further, the tool car during runing longitudinally is walked using secondary primary structure member as track along bridge, complete At the maintenance of bridge top boom and top bracing;Health monitoring equipment and built-in fitting during operation are welded on secondary stress structure On part;The landscape lighting apparatus and built-in fitting of operation phase is welded on secondary primary structure member.
The present invention sufficiently combine design, construction, operation, management, main part of the force be structure stress main body, it is secondary by Power component is the function body of construction and operation curing period.The design can reduce the construction equipment and fortune of construction time to greatest extent Damage of the site weldings such as the built-in fittings such as illumination, the guardrail of battalion's phase to main bearing member, while secondary part of the force again can be with As the supplement of main part of the force, reduce the stress of main part of the force.The structural system can reach prefabrication most Bigization avoids site welding or bolts the influence to main stressed member, so that reliability of structure is improved, in cantilever jointing steel There is higher promotional value in arch bridge and steel truss girder bridge.Compared with prior art, rod piece of the invention construction fully considers that structure is set Meter, construction, operation management life cycle management.The safety and reliability of increased structure improves the durability of structure.

Embodiment 1
A kind of Large-Span Cantilever assembly steel bridge rod piece, using the rod piece as the top boom of certain super-large span steel truss girder bridge, which is adopted Big segment free cantilever erection is carried out with loop wheel machine on purlin, as shown in Fig. 1.The operation phase, setting tool car is to top boom peace on main truss Connection carries out detection maintenance.
Main truss top boom uses rod piece structural form of the invention.Main bearing member is rectangular section, is had by four pieces The plate put more energy into is welded, and described four pieces are respectively top plate and bottom plate and two blocks of side plates with the plate put more energy into.Secondary stress structure Part uses π shape section, and two secondary primary structure members are respectively welded at the two sides of the top plate of main bearing member.The two is in factory Carry out coating.
It is disregarded to the strong of main bearing member using secondary primary structure member as load when designing main bearing member Degree contribution.
The loop wheel machine used in work progress is walked on rod piece using the secondary primary structure member of rod piece as track.
Safe protective railing in work progress, construction monitoring foil gauge are welded on secondary primary structure member.
Tool car during operation is equally longitudinally walked using secondary primary structure member as track along bridge, and bridge is completed The maintenance of top boom and top bracing.
Health monitoring equipment and built-in fitting during operation are welded on secondary primary structure member.
The landscape lighting apparatus and built-in fitting of operation phase is welded on secondary primary structure member.
To the end of all constructions and after all Accessory Members weld, coating reparation is carried out to secondary primary structure member, Ensure that it is not corroded in the operation phase.
